The Mechanic at Owens Corning Corporate Services, LLC plays a crucial role in preserving and optimizing plant assets to meet manufacturing needs. This position involves mechanical troubleshooting, where the mechanic reacts to equipment failures and proactively identifies potential issues before they occur. The mechanic collaborates closely with equipment operators to minimize the impact of failures, ensuring smooth operations within the plant. Utilizing skills from various maintenance disciplines, the mechanic is responsible for performing mechanical analysis by reviewing equipment failure history and predictive maintenance data to enhance equipment performance. Additionally, the mechanic is involved in sandblasting and other maintenance support tasks as required. In this role, the mechanic also serves as a training specialist for apprentices, maintenance partners, and fellow mechanics. This includes developing and executing training plans, maintaining training records, and determining certification statuses for team members. The mechanic acts as a data manager, interacting with computerized plant systems to ensure accurate and up-to-date data input for assigned equipment. This encompasses utilizing computerized maintenance systems for parts procurement and managing relevant information related to equipment, budgets, and work methods. The principal duties include participating in safety and housekeeping programs, adhering to environmental regulations, installing and maintaining equipment, and performing various tasks such as carpentry, plumbing, and welding. The mechanic is expected to lead and assist apprentices, inspect wells, and operate machine shop equipment as assigned. This multifaceted role requires a strong commitment to safety, teamwork, and continuous improvement in maintenance practices.
